Printed Text on Balloon Online
is a fantastic way to personalize an event, but it comes with a unique set of
design challenges compared to printing on paper. Unlike a flat card, a balloon
is a curved, flexible surface that expands significantly when inflated. If the
font size is too small or the lines are too thin, the message can become
unreadable or distorted once the balloon is blown up. Choosing the right size,
weight, and font style is essential to ensuring your "Happy Birthday"
or corporate logo remains sharp, legible, and photogenic from every angle.
Putting Contrast and Legibility First
When designing your
custom inflatable, simplicity is your best friend. The curvature of the latex
or foil means that intricate details often get lost in the shine or shadow. To
ensure the Printed
Text on Balloon Online is readable from a distance, opt for bold,
sans-serif fonts rather than wispy scripts. A good rule of thumb is to keep the
message short and the letters large; this prevents the ink from stretching too
thinly, which causes that dreaded "blurred" or cracked look. High
contrast between the balloon color and the ink color—like white text on a dark
blue balloon—also significantly improves readability.
